Incumbent Democrat Zoe Lofgren and Republican challenger Shane Lewis remain closely matched in trader pricing for the CA-18 general election on November 3, 2026, with the district's strong Democratic lean offset by uncertainty over the final margin of victory. The seat's partisan voting index and consistent past results favor Lofgren, yet limited recent polling, modest challenger fundraising, and the top-two primary structure that advanced both candidates contribute to tight probabilities across margin brackets. Key variables include turnout among suburban and Central Valley voters, any late-cycle national messaging on economic issues, and standard ballot-counting timelines in Santa Clara, Monterey, and surrounding counties. Forecasters continue to classify the race as solidly Democratic, but the wisdom of crowds in the market reflects ongoing assessment of how wide the eventual gap will be.

This market will resolve according to the margin of victory between the top two candidates in the specified election.
The "margin of victory" is defined as the absolute difference between the percentages of valid votes received by the first-place and second-place candidates. Percentages of the valid votes received by each candidate will be determined by dividing the total number of valid votes each of the top two candidates receives by the sum of all valid votes cast in the election.
The options for "Democrat" and "Republican" refer to any representative of the Democratic Party and Republican Party, respectively, appearing on the general election ballot.
If the reported value falls exactly between two brackets, then this market will resolve to the higher margin bracket.
If two or more candidates tie for the most valid votes in this election, and the tie is between two candidates listed, this market will resolve to the lowest margin bracket for the candidate whose ballot-listed last name comes first in alphabetical order. If the tie is between a listed candidate and an unlisted candidate, this market will resolve to the lowest margin bracket for the listed candidate. If the tie is between two or more unlisted candidates, this market will resolve to "Other." If the listed candidate is represented in this market group as "Republican" or "Democrat" their ballot-listed last name will still be used for tiebreaking.
This market will resolve based on the official vote count once the count has been made official.
If the election results are not known definitively by June 30, 2027, 11:59 PM ET, this market will resolve to "Other".
If a recount is initiated before the vote total has been made official, the market will remain open until the recount is completed and the vote is made official.
The primary resolution source for this market will be the official results of the 2026 CA-18 House election as published by the state electoral authority responsible for certifying the results of the election; however, an overwhelming cons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
